Pidyon Ha Ben (ceremony/redemption of the first-born):
Bamidbar 3:12 See, I have taken the Lewiym from among the children of Yisrael instead of all the bachor that pehter the womb among the children of Yisrael.
Pehter, open, or open the womb. Peter, Yahshua’s disciple, opened the womb of Renewed Covenant Yisrael, on the Day of the Feast of Weeks in the Temple (YHWH’s House not an upper room) allowing Yisrael’s promised renewal to begin. In Greek, peter is rock, but in Hebrew it means, “to open.”
Pidyon Ha Ben (ceremony/redemption of the first-born), can be performed anytime after 30 days.
Bamidbar 3:12 ….therefore the Lewiym shall be Mine; V. 13 Because all the bachor are Mine; for on the day that I smote all the bachor in the land of Mitzrayim I made all the bachor in Yisrael kadosh to Me, both man and beast: they shall be Mine: I am YHWH. 14 And YHWH spoke to Moshe in the wilderness of Senai, saying, 15 Number the children of Lewi after the bayit of their ahvot, by their mishpachot: every male from a moon old and upward shall you number them. 16 And Moshe numbered them according to the word of YHWH, as he was commanded.
V.22 Those that were numbered of them, according to the number of all the males, from a moon old and upward, even those that were numbered of them were 7500.
V.28 The number of all the males, from a moon old and upward were 8600, keeping the duty of the Kadosh-Place.
V.34 And those that were numbered of them, according to the number of all the males, from a moon old and upward, were 6200. (total is 22,300.)
V.39 All that were numbered of the Lewiym, which Moshe and Aharon (***** jots) numbered at the command of YHWH, by their mishpachot, all the males from a moon old and upward, were 22,000
The numbers don’t match! The jots reveal that Aaron and the first born of Levi aren’t counted because they’re already YHWH’s. It’s also a Sode level messianic sign revealing Moshiach will be the first born among many brethren. The jots point out that 300 are first-born sons of Levi, including Aaron. 300 of Levi already belong to YHWH, they’ve been redeemed already, so can’t be counted again as a substitution for the first born – security in times of trouble – we’ve already been counted, redeemed!

Prophetic intercession:
Corinthiyah Aleph 14:1 Follow after ahava, and desire spiritual gifts, but specifically that you may prophesy. 22…. prophesying serves not for unbelievers, but for those who believe.
- Come and see…come and feel… (if the Ruach is present)
- Sefer Bamidbar details Moshe Rabainu’s prophetic intercession on behalf of the people: See Bamidbar 11:2, 12:13, 14:13-20, 16:22, and 21:7.
- We know from past experience that YHWH admits that prophetic intercession is effective:
Shemot 32:10 Now therefore leave Me alone (so much as don’t intercede), that My anger may wax hot against them, and that I may consume them: and I will make from you a great nation.11 And Moshe besought YHWH his Elohim,
- The psalmist records prophetic intercession:
Tehillim 106:23 Therefore He said that He would destroy them, had not Moshe His chosen stood before Him in the breach, to turn away His anger, lest He should destroy them.
- The navi/neviyah can avert destructive wrath and avert punishment (danger in Yaakov’s trouble).
Yehezchel 23:30 And I sought for a man among them, that should make up the breach, and stand in the gap before Me for the land, that I should not destroy it: but I found none. 31 Therefore have I poured out My indignation upon them; I have consumed them with the fire of My anger: their own derech have I repaid upon their heads, says the Master YHWH.
Bamidbar 11:29 And Moshe said to him, Are you jealous for my sake? O that all YHWH’S people were neviim, and that YHWH would put His Ruach upon them!
- The time that Moshe Rabainu had hoped for has happened: Yoel/Acts After… I will pour out my Ruach upon all flesh and your sons and daughters will prophecy.
